The Italian Sea Group confirms production progress for 2024

by The Italian Sea Group 19 Jan 2024 09:45 GMT
The Italian Sea Group © The Italian Sea Group

The Italian Sea Group presents its 2024 production progress forecasts confirming launches and deliveries for all the Group's brands.

TISG announces the launch and delivery of 6 yachts in 2024:

Five Admiral:

  • 2 full custom 78-metre megayachts designed by archistars: one with interiors designed by Sinot Yacht Architecture & Design and exteriors by Lobanov Design, and the other totally designed by Sinot.
  • 1 full custom 72-metre Admiral|Giorgio Armani megayacht, entirely designed by Giorgio Armani.
  • 1 full custom 67-metre Admiral, with interior designed by architect Mark Berryman.
  • 1 Admiral 55-metre S-Force model completely designed by the TISG Centro Stile.
One Perini Navi:
  • 1 Perini Navi 60 metre Ketch developed in collaboration with Ron Holland, who oversaw naval architecture, and architect Rémi Tessier, who designed the interiors.
Following this, the launch of the first Picchiotti 24 metres is planned, less than two years after the introduction of the new Gentleman fleet, which will be delivered in early 2025.

The regularity of the launches and deliveries of the Tecnomar for Lamborghini 63 production are also confirmed, the iconic motor yacht born from the meeting of excellence in the nautical world and that of super sports cars.

The achievement of these important production milestones is possible thanks to the significant investments made by the Group in recent years, which have allowed an increase in the production area, bringing it to a total of 350,000 square metres divided across various locations.

In line with the growth and development strategy, the last four major investments of 2023 are already fully operational:

  • Celi 1920 site: expansion and modernization of the prestigious cabinetmaking company's production site to support TISG's growing production needs and explore further development opportunities in sectors such as residential and high-end hoteliers from next year.
  • Perini Navi Hub in Viareggio. The historical Viareggino brand's carpentry is already operational, focusing primarily on the interiors of Perini Navi yachts, as wella as supporting the entire Group. The new Perini Navi commercial Flagship in Via Coppino, Viareggio, will also be inaugurated in the coming months.
  • Expansion of the Steelworks Business Unit, fundamental for the major detailing activities in interiors, as well as for the growing needs for outfitting steels.
"In 2024 we will continue to grow as outlined in last year's Capital Markets Day forecast. - commented Giovanni Costantino Founder & CEO of The Italian Sea Group - " In February there will be a new Capital Markets Day to illustrate the next objectives. We will continue to consolidate our business model in the name of innovation and sustainability, pursuing increasingly challenging and exciting goals."
